Transaction e39342bebba61d574a72d293b7bbe4a8d54cc59d193933644a25a15982d1836d

2 Input
1 Outputs
  • e39342bebba61d574a72d293b7bbe4a8d54cc59d193933644a25a15982d1836d:0
  • value  16582110
    address  3CFiYMjzeTzy7JjxKSN5a7PQfeuqKpRpyL